Is there any way to force tracebacks that are normally swallowed by
the templating engine to be logged to the server's error logs?

Much of the time the superb error handling in the template engine
means that little bugs can often fly under the radar. Additionally,
when a site is deployed, error logs are the only indicator that
something has broken.

Does such a capability exist in django?
